If you want multiple games to enjoy right away, you can start with the amazing Borderlands series. A first-person looter-shooter, the premise is quite similar gameplay-wise: choose a character, level them up, and get better equipment for them in the process.

The series also comes with fun and exciting stories for you to follow through, filled with amazing dramatic moments and a lot of comedy, which is a thing not many game series strive for, sadly. Expect action and mayhem at every corner.

Another excellent example of a satirical shooter is Helldivers 2, where your mission is to re-conquer Earth from an invasion. Here you have multiple missions fighting hordes of bug-like enemies, taking points, and leveling your character up as you go. What's so cool about it is that the title gives you the freedom to choose your gear and weapons, without having to worry about class or character limitations.

Going back to first person, Destiny 2 offers similar mechanics to Suicide Squad and Borderlands, but the scale is significantly bigger, as it also functions as an MMO: a multiplayer game with a lot of people - though your squad is limited to three or six depending on the mission.

Still, between creating your character, getting all the gear you want, and venturing throughout the whole story (with multiple expansions that you can also get), you'll get your hands full here with a game that will last for a long time. And Destiny 2 is free, which is always nice.

Warframe is one more title that follows the same premise of a looter-shooter, being a similar experience to most entries listed thus far while also being free. One of its biggest differences, however, is how you can improve your melee strikes significantly compared to previous entries — though keep in mind that the game's focus is still shooting.

It also has mechanics for both playing with someone else and having player versus player modes so that the game can be either a cooperative or a competitive experience. It's a good way to find out who's been carrying whom between you and your friends.

Imagine Suicide Squad, but with no guns and more punching (unless you want to play as Red Hood, then you get both). You still get to venture around, complete missions, upgrade characters, and enjoy a story mode by yourself or in co-op (max of two players this time, though), but the gameplay is focused on melee combat rather than shooting people.

Still, you have a fun story mode to explore, four characters to choose from with different mechanics and playstyles, and special modes where four players can venture through together. It's a DC game, too, so you can recognize some faces (although it's a separate universe from Suicide Squad).

In case the plot in Suicide Squad caught your attention, we have good news for you: There are more and better stories for you to enjoy here.

This game takes place in the same universe as the critically acclaimed Batman video games developed by Rocksteady, containing the following games in release order: Batman: Arkham Asylum, Batman: Arkham City, Batman: Arkham Origins, and Batman: Arkham Knight.

These titles are completely different in terms of gameplay experience, being open-world, single-player, story-driven games focused on melee combat and stealth segments, with the most similar example in this list being Gotham Knights. However, you can also compare its gameplay with games such as Marvel's Spider-Man.

Still, if you're looking for a fresh experience, you have a great story to enjoy, especially if you are a DC fan — though, let's face it, if you're a DC fan, you've probably played them by now.
